WL10 HTP is a 2010 Kia Picanto in Silver with a 1,086c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.

Across all 2010 Kia Picanto models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.5% with a typical mileage of 42,569 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Picanto f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,453 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WL10 HTP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Picanto typ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 16 years old, this Kia Picanto is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
